Work Packs
- Last UpdatedAug 05, 2025
- 3 minute read
Work packs can be created which consist of collections of items with shared project management requirements or properties. For example, all the items an individual user or group of users is concerned with may be assigned to a single work pack. Time constraints may be assigned to work packs, for example the required start and completion dates of items in a work pack, so that work can be more easily prioritised.

When the user starts the application, if work packs have been created, the Select a WorkPack window is displayed from which the user can select a work pack. The user can choose not to select a work pack by clicking Operate without WorkPack.

-
The Select a WorkPack window can also be accessed by selecting Work Packs > Open from the Project Tab.
To create a work pack:
-
Click New to display the Work Pack window.
To edit an existing work pack, select it from the list and click Edit to display the Work Pack window with the current work pack properties displayed.

-
The user must give the work pack a WorkPack No but the description and four User Fields can be left blank.
Note:
It is advisable to enter information in some of the fields for later reference. -
The user can then assign a start and end date for the work pack by selecting dates in the Date Started and Date Required fields.
-
Click Save to create the work pack or save changes and return to the Select a WorkPack window where the new work pack will be displayed.
-
Click Cancel to exit the WorkPack window and return to the Select a WorkPack window.

-
Once a work pack has been created, items, for example drawings or equipment, can be assigned to it. To assign items to a work pack, select the required items in the appropriate grid view and select Work Packs > Assign to Work Pack from the Project Tab to display the Select a WorkPack window. Select the required work pack from the list and click Select. The WorkPack number selected will be displayed against the items in the WorkPackNumber field in grid views.
Note:
When working in a work pack, any newly created objects will automatically be assigned to that work pack. The WorkPackNumber column is not selected for display in the AVEVADefault Grid View. If it is required to be displayed, a new grid layout must be created with the field visible. -
To unassign an item from a work pack, select the item in the grid view and select Work Packs > Un-Assign from Work Pack from the Project Tab. The grid view is refreshed and the selected item is removed from the work pack.
-
The user can view the items assigned to a work pack by selecting Work Packs > Open from the Project Tab and then selecting the work pack from the list displayed on the Select a WorkPack window. The grid view will be refreshed to display only the items in the selected work pack.
-
Work packs can be deleted by selecting Work Packs > Open from the Project Tab to display the Select a WorkPack window. Select the work pack to be deleted from the list and click Delete. If entities have been assigned to the work pack, a Delete confirmation window will be displayed informing the user that entities are assigned to the work pack and asking if the user wants to delete the work pack. The user can select Yes to delete the work pack or No to cancel the deletion and return to the Select a WorkPack window. If Yes is selected all entities assigned to the work pack will be unassigned.
